SmileyRating 开源项目教程

SmileyRating 开源项目教程

SmileyRatingSmileyRating is a simple rating bar for android. It displays animated smileys as rating icon.项目地址:https://gitcode.com/gh_mirrors/smi/SmileyRating

项目介绍

SmileyRating 是一个由 Sujith Kanna 开发的开源项目,位于 GitHub 上。这个库旨在提供一个简单易用的情感评分组件,通过表情符号让用户对内容或服务进行评价。它适用于移动应用和网页应用,增加用户交互的趣味性和直观性。项目利用现代前端技术栈实现,适合集成到各种基于Web的项目中。

项目快速启动

要快速启动并运行 SmileyRating,首先确保你的开发环境已经安装了 Node.js 和 npm。接下来,遵循以下步骤:

安装

在你的项目目录下,使用npm添加此库作为依赖项:

npm install smileyrating --save

或者如果你使用Yarn:

yarn add smileyrating

引入并在项目中使用

在你需要使用该组件的JavaScript文件中引入SmileyRating:

import SmileyRating from 'smileyrating';

// 使用示例
const ratingElement = document.getElementById('rating-container');
new SmileyRating(ratingElement, {
    // 自定义配置项
});

HTML部分:

<div id="rating-container"></div>

这样,你就成功地在项目中集成了SmileyRating组件。

应用案例和最佳实践

示例场景

  • 用户反馈表单:在提交产品或服务评价时,让用户通过选择不同的笑脸来表达满意度。
  • 应用内评级:音乐播放器中的歌曲评级,使用户能快速给予反馈。
  • 调查问卷:简化问答形式,提高用户参与度。
最佳实践
  • 定制化样式:根据品牌风格调整SmileyRating的颜色和表情设计。
  • 响应式设计:确保组件在不同设备上都能良好显示,提升用户体验。
  • 交互反馈:当用户选择表情时,提供即时反馈,如动画效果或确认消息。

典型生态项目

虽然直接与SmileyRating相关的特定生态项目未明确提及,但结合其用途,可以推断该组件常被集成于基于React、Vue、Angular等现代前端框架的应用中。开发者社区可能会有实现特定UI库适配的实例或封装版本,这些通常在GitHub页面的issues或外部博客文章中能找到。例如,对于React项目,可能有人开发了一个简单的包装器以便更流畅地与React生态系统集成。为了找到这类资源,建议查阅GitHub的讨论区或者通过搜索引擎搜索“SmileyRating + React/Vue/Angular 教程”。


以上就是SmileyRating的基本使用教程。通过这个指南,你应该能够顺利地将这个情感评分组件融入到你的应用程序中,为用户提供一种新颖且互动性强的评价方式。

SmileyRatingSmileyRating is a simple rating bar for android. It displays animated smileys as rating icon.项目地址:https://gitcode.com/gh_mirrors/smi/SmileyRating

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

喻季福

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值